A multi fuel stoves uk fuel stove is one that can burn a range of different kinds of fuel. These include smokeless coke, wood, and liquid fuels like unleaded gasoline/gasoline clean white gas or traditional kerosene.

Typically multi-fuel stoves come with two air vents. One at the front of the stove which can be adjusted, and the other one below. This lets them supply the fire with fresh oxygen as needed.

A variety of fuels can be burned.

Many cooks choose to cook on a multi-fuel stove because they have different options for fuel. You can purchase logs locally or use smokeless fuels such as anthracite, peat or turf briquettes. The stoves are available with either a raised grate with moving bars or a central riddling grate as well as asphn. The design of the stove has been optimized to accommodate a range of fuels and burn them as efficiently as possible.

Multi fuel stoves are very easy to clean. The ash pan is situated under the grate, and is easily cleaned. Cleaning is simple

Multifuel stoves are generally relatively easy to clean, but there are a few points you must be aware of. You should first of all make sure that the stove has cooled down to prevent you from inhaling any residual smoke or burning your hands. When the stove is cool enough to touch it should be able to scoop up the majority of the ash and put it into the bucket. Make sure that the bucket is completely covered to ensure that the ash won't be accidentally released into your living room. Ash can be easily taken to a local garbage disposal facility. Ash is also a great resource for the garden. It is rich in nutrients and aids in loosening clay soils.

If you don't clean the glass regularly, it can leave black marks. Using a dry cloth to clean the glass regularly can help to prevent this from happening, there are also stove glass cleaners, but in the majority of cases they aren't needed. A simple mix of two parts water to one part vinegar can be used in lieu of these products and will work exactly the same!

It is crucial to empty the ash pan on a regular basis, this will prevent it from becoming full and overflowing, which could cause the grate to warp. After your stove has been empty, multi fuel stove you can use a brush and clean the interior. The ashes should be removed from the stove and stored in a container or bag until they are ready to be removed. This is a great opportunity to clean the baffle plate and the grate.

Clean your multifuel stove immediately if you notice the paint starting to fade. A simple re-spray can be enough to bring it back to speed and prevent the paint from peeling off. It is also recommended to remove any internal parts like the baffle, firebricks, and grate prior to cleaning, this will prevent you from damaging them.

Efficiency

Multifuel stoves let you utilize a variety of solid fuels, such as wood pellets and eco logs which are more affordable than traditional firewood and burn for a longer period of time. They're also very efficient, making them ideal for use in smoke control zones. Multifuel stoves are constructed differently from wood burning stoves. They have small nozzles to feed fuel into the flames and the main air intake is located beneath the grate. Multifuel stoves are able to burn a variety of fuels. However, you should not mix solid and liquid fuels as it could harm the stove.

Multi fuel stoves are available in a variety of sizes and with a range of features. Some multi-fuel stoves are used for heating or cooking and heating, while others double as boilers for heating water. Some can also be used to heat water for home use.

The majority of modern multifuel stoves come with an external riddler which can be used to eliminate excess ash in a fast and clean manner. Airwash and Cleanburn systems can also be used to eliminate soot and other pollutants. The ashes are then removed from the stove via an ashpan. This must be regularly emptied to avoid accumulation which could block the flow of air and stifle the fire.

Ultralight multifuel stoves are available for the more adventurous backpackers. They've been designed to be as light as they can be. Kovea Hydras and Primus OmniLites are among the lighter multifuel stoves. They are compact and light due to a burner that is mounted on the top of the fuel container. This makes them ideal for backpackers who are light or who want to minimise the amount of space they occupy in their rucksacks.

Some multifuel stoves can be converted into a wood-burning stove with a kit that is usually sold as a separate item. This is a great option if you prefer to burn wood and can't find or have the money to purchase another kind of fuel. Some can even be retro-fitted to be wood-only, although this isn't recommended unless you reside in an area where it is legal.
